Choosing the Right Memory for Your Build
Both DDR4 and DDR5 have their merits. DDR4 remains widely available, cost-effective, and supported by a mature hardware ecosystem, making it an excellent option for users who need reliable performance and broad compatibility. DDR5, on the other hand, is ideal for those looking to future-proof their systems, embracing the improved speeds and capacities that will be essential as software and workloads continue to evolve. As motherboard manufacturers and CPU designers increasingly support DDR5, the momentum is building for next-generation systems that take full advantage of its capabilities.

DDR4: The Tried and Tested Standard
DDR4 memory has become the longstanding choice for most one pcs thanks to its proven reliability, efficiency, and widespread compatibility. With data transfer rates that revolutionized the way systems operate, DDR4 offers a balanced mix of speed and capacity that satisfies the needs of gamers, creators, and professionals alike. Lower power consumption relative to its predecessors, coupled with stable operating frequencies, ensures that DDR4 modules handle multiple applications simultaneously without compromising performance. Whether it’s multitasking in a busy workstation or powering smooth gameplay, DDR4 provides a reliable foundation that has already stood the test of time.
